BROKEN HILL PROPRIETARY SHARES.
THE BOOM CONTINUED
(Press Association.—Copyright.)
SYDNEY, Feb. 28.
The boom in Broken Hill Proprietaryshares continued to-day, when they touched 78s, finishing at 775, on the strength of rumours that the steelworks will be run as a separate concern and that a company will be floated with a capital of over a million. Other rumours state that bonus shares will be issued to shareholders and that the capital will be increased. The secretary of the company declared that there'is not~"an atom of truth in the rumour that the steelworks will be run separately.
